|
Derivatives and Hedging Activities (Details) - Schedule of accumulated other comprehensive income - Subtopic 815-20 [Member] - Not Designated as Hedging Instrument [Member] - Interest Rate and Foreign Exchange Products [Member]
$ in Millions
|12 Months Ended
|
Dec. 31, 2020
USD ($)
|Derivatives and Hedging Activities (Details) - Schedule of accumulated other comprehensive income [Line Items]
|Location of Income/Loss Recognized in Income on Derivative
|Change in fair value of derivative liability
|Amount of Income Recognized in Income on Derivative
|$ 2.9
|X
- References
+ Details
No definition available.
|X
- Definition
+ References
Location of Income/Loss Recognized in Income on Derivative.
+ Details
No definition available.
|X
- Definition
+ References
The portion of losses on derivative instruments designated and qualifying as hedging instruments representing (a) the amount of the hedge ineffectiveness and (b) the amount, if any, excluded from the assessment of hedge effectiveness.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Details
|X
- Details
|X
- Details